The P/E ratio compares a company's stock price to its earnings per share. A lower P/E ratio may indicate that the stock is undervalued.
As of the most recent data, MYE shows a P/E ratio of 23.6. That is below the Consumer Discretionary sector average of 51.44. Scroll down for historical charts and peer comparison views.
The Consumer Discretionary sector average P/E ratio is about 51.44. Myers Industries is at 23.6, which is lower that average. That is roughly 54.1% below the sector mean. Use the comparison chart on this page to see how MYE stacks up against individual peers as well.
